      • I have read that it cannot do 10-bit colour at or above 144 Hz, for example, which is not clearly advertised. A lot of people have reported quality control issues but those are anecdotal.

        • +1

          Correct, either 10-bit at 144Hz or 8-bit at 175Hz.

          I've loaded up test patterns and honestly I needed to look very closely and put my face almost up to the monitor to be able to tell the difference:
          https://www.eizo-apac.com/support-service/tech-library/gener…

          Maybe you need to be in the 1% to be able to notice with the naked eye from a regular distance or it might matter more if you're working in a relevant industry.
